Output 59fc2e63589f982502286164f64a0885430786cb69148dce64fa1e80786e48bc:1

value
1021583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 404d0ce550e6b5f3b31b07001be99550d41366cb OP_EQUAL
address
37Z1UNgu8k7G4Nrm8C462eWwPJEzHWGFKH
transaction
59fc2e63589f982502286164f64a0885430786cb69148dce64fa1e80786e48bc
spent
true